Output 2074626a5139b5c8b0f699db221b59a0f864927622b4c6906635cf43c0bc10df:44

value
1429817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 427d288a427b7a36266840acc03583aa03c1dfec OP_EQUAL
address
37kaTMpmrSupw8qGw5Uov4DpVT9eFj1eJQ
transaction
2074626a5139b5c8b0f699db221b59a0f864927622b4c6906635cf43c0bc10df
confirmations
191597
spent
true